1. The Bus Illusion (Time is money!) Many young people think: "I'll save on the car and travel by public transport". Grave mistake. Connections exist, but times are biblical and the savings are not worth the stress. A practical example? To get to Platamona beach from Sassari it takes 10 minutes by car. If you take the bus, between waiting and stops, it takes 45. In Sardinia, the car is not a luxury, it is the legs of your holiday. 2. Ignoring the "Wind Rhythm" Many tourists flee the beach as soon as they feel a breeze, or worse, choose the wrong side of the coast. In reality, the wind is not a big problem if you know how to manage it. Generally, the days are great: the wind tends to pick up around noon. The trick? If you go early in the morning or stay until late evening (the Golden Hour), you almost always enjoy a flat and beautiful sea. And for the central hours?

3. The "Pelosa" Drama (Without booking) Showing up at La Pelosa beach in Stintino without a reservation means one thing only: not getting in. Remember: you need the QR Code and the rigid mat is mandatory (you can buy it there too, but you must have it). And if you didn't find a spot? Don't lose the day!
